Three reasons why analysts view Google’s delayed cookie change as good news for ad tech stocks

Google said Thursday it was pushing back its timeline to kill third-party tracking cookies, sending ad tech stocks flying. Though the change is still slated to happen in 2023, analysts say more time is a positive for players like The Trade Desk and Criteo.
